 University of Massachusetts Amherst, Amherst, MA /  Harold Alfond Management Center, Isenberg School of Management

Completed:

2002

Size:

51,000 (3,000 SF renov; 48,000 SF new)

Forming a new gateway to the University campus, the Harold Alfond Management Center expands the capabilities and image of UMass's Isenberg School of Management. A three-story central Commons serves as a focal point for student gatherings, lectures, and events. Case study rooms offer every student Internet connectivity, allowing professors to integrate real-time market activity into classroom curricula.
